angularjs中,AngularJS中ng checked和checked的區別

2022-03-09 15:51:09 字數 918 閱讀 9382

1樓:匿名使用者

當看到這兩個東西的時候,我們首先要明白ng-checked是angularjs中的指令,只不過該指令以屬性的方式呼叫,checked是html的一個屬性。

在單/多選按鈕框中,checked表示但單選按鈕被選中,不需要對其賦任何值。如果你給checked賦予一個非空字串的話,它就會預設checked一直存在,不管字串是什麼值,都會是被選中的狀態。標準的方式,只要將checked屬性新增就可以了

而ng-checked屬性是需要賦值的,並且賦值true時表示這個單選按鈕被選中,賦值為false時,表示這個按鈕為選中。

2樓:安心哦

angularjs-checkbox //直接判斷checkbox的model即可var test = angular.module('test', );test.controller('checkctrl', function($scope){//設定checkbox預設不選中$scope.

chk = false;$scope.check = function(val){!va

angular checkbox 選中物件的 id陣列

3樓:匿名使用者

儲存了tag的id,name,利用isselected(tag.id)來判斷是否被checked,點選時候呼叫updateselection($event,tag.id)方法;

如果想 ng-click 觸發的函式裡獲取到該觸發該函式的元素不能直接傳入 this ,而需要傳入 event。因為在angularjs裡面,這個地方的this是scope 。我們可以傳入 event,然後在函式裡面通過event.

target 來獲取到該元素。

更多問題到問題求助專區《http://bbs.houdunwang.com/》

angularjs中http post返回的網頁怎麼獲取某

http.post獲得的返回不是個json麼?取callback的success方法返回值就可以啊。把data賦給你的變數,log一下需要那個欄位就顯示那個欄位好了。為啥ajax請求返回的內容會是一個html頁面?若是實在要這麼搞,就不是angularjs的事了,搜一下 html字串轉為dom 吧 ...

對比jquery和angularjs的不同思維模式

menu 1 submenu 1 submenu 2 submenu 3 menu 2 在jquery裡,我們會在應用邏輯裡這樣啟用這個下拉選單 main menu dropdownmenu 當我們只關注檢視,這裡不會立即明顯的體現出任何 業務 功能。對於小型應用,這沒什麼不妥。但是在規模較大的應用...

怎麼在angularjs的http請求外呼叫資料

我們可以copy使用內建的 bai http服務直接同外部進行通訊。http服務只是簡du單的封zhi裝了瀏覽器原生的xmlhttprequest物件。1 鏈式dao呼叫 http服務是隻能接受一個引數的函式,這個引數是一個物件,包含了用來生成http請求的 配置內容。angularjs如何呼叫外部...